首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

不同二级域名对应一个ip

基础概念

二级域名(Second Level Domain, SLD)是指顶级域名(Top Level Domain, TLD)下的下一级域名。例如,在 www.example.com 中,example 是二级域名,而 com 是顶级域名。多个二级域名可以指向同一个IP地址,这种做法通常用于将不同的子域分配给同一台服务器上的不同服务或网站。

优势

  1. 资源共享:多个二级域名共享同一个IP地址,可以节省IP地址资源。
  2. 管理便捷:通过同一个IP地址管理多个二级域名,简化了服务器配置和管理。
  3. 负载均衡:可以将不同的二级域名指向同一台服务器的不同端口或目录,实现简单的负载均衡。
  4. 灵活性:可以根据需要随时添加或删除二级域名,而不需要重新分配IP地址。

类型

  1. 基于域名的虚拟主机:通过在服务器上配置虚拟主机,使得不同的二级域名指向不同的目录或服务。
  2. 反向代理:使用反向代理服务器将不同的二级域名请求转发到不同的后端服务器。
  3. DNS轮询:通过DNS配置,将不同的二级域名指向同一个IP地址,然后在服务器上根据请求的域名进行分发。

应用场景

  1. 多网站托管:在同一台服务器上托管多个网站,每个网站使用不同的二级域名。
  2. 子服务部署:在同一台服务器上部署多个子服务,每个子服务使用不同的二级域名。
  3. 测试环境:在不同的二级域名下部署测试版本的应用,方便进行A/B测试或灰度发布。

常见问题及解决方法

问题1:为什么访问某个二级域名时,显示的是另一个二级域名的内容?

原因:这通常是由于服务器配置错误或DNS解析问题导致的。

解决方法

  • 检查服务器配置:确保服务器上的虚拟主机配置正确,每个二级域名指向正确的目录或服务。
  • 检查DNS解析:确保DNS记录正确,指向正确的IP地址。

问题2:如何实现多个二级域名的SSL证书配置?

原因:SSL证书通常是基于域名的,多个二级域名需要各自的SSL证书。

解决方法

  • 使用通配符证书:如果二级域名有共同的前缀,可以使用通配符证书(如 *.example.com)。
  • 使用多域名证书:申请支持多个域名的SSL证书,每个域名都在证书中列出。
  • 使用反向代理:在反向代理服务器上配置SSL证书,然后将请求转发到后端服务器。

示例代码

假设我们有一个服务器,托管了两个二级域名 blog.example.comshop.example.com,它们都指向同一个IP地址。

Nginx配置示例

代码语言:txt
复制
server {
    listen 80;
    server_name blog.example.com;
    root /var/www/blog;
    index index.html;
}

server {
    listen 80;
    server_name shop.example.com;
    root /var/www/shop;
    index index.html;
}

DNS配置示例

代码语言:txt
复制
blog.example.com. 3600 IN A 192.168.1.1
shop.example.com. 3600 IN A 192.168.1.1

参考链接

通过以上配置,blog.example.comshop.example.com 将分别指向服务器上的不同目录,并且可以通过各自的域名访问相应的内容。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 使用nginx配置一个ip对应多个域名

    需求:--两个域名想指向同一个网站ip;解决:--如果不需要https的证书访问,其实不需要配置,在域名解析中,分别添加同一个ip即可,通过dns解析,映射到同一个网站上;如果需要https访问,就需要配置一下...restart 如果报错,可以使用命令查询详情:service nginx status && journalctl -xe之前因为配置错误,提示了一些信息;图片安提示信息,修改后就没事了---如果觉得复制在一个文件中太复杂...,可以考虑每一个域名单独写一个文件中;在http{}中 添加一行代码,加载文件夹下所有配置;图片然后编写一个域名为文件名的配置文件;将证书信息也放到文件夹内;配置文件内输入之前复制的配置信息; server...HOST $host; proxy_set_header X-Forwarded-Proto $scheme; proxy_set_header X-Real-IP...HOST $host; proxy_set_header X-Forwarded-Proto $scheme; proxy_set_header X-Real-IP

    6.7K51

    Android根据不同身份配置APP对应不同模块方法

    的使用单位有很多部门,各个部分的业务也是独立的,所以开发的APP中如果把所有的模块都显示出来然后再做权限分配,会显得屏幕全是各个模块,而使用的人员只使用其中一到两个,这样给使用者带来了不便,那么如何能根据不同业务部门不同身份的人登录...,而李四的权限是数据统计,那么张三登录进去时屏幕第一个显示个人中心,第二个显示数据查看,点击个人中心进入对应的个人中心,点击数据查看进入对应的数据查看;而李四登录进入是屏幕只显示数据统计,如何做到点击数据统计进入对应的数据统计而不是进入个人中心...因此,屏幕上模块的点击事件也应该根据身份权限进行加载,不同身份动态加载所对用模块的点击事件。...身份2对应的用户登录进来显示的模块数,成功的实现了不同的身份加载不同模块,并且点击屏幕模块进入对应的模块的Activty 以上这篇Android根据不同身份配置APP对应不同模块方法就是小编分享给大家的全部内容了...,希望能给大家一个参考。

    94030

    实例化对象不同方式对应的实现

    在实例化一个对象过程中,我们看见过很多种方法,比如string类中,可以使用string s1 = “good”,也可以使用 string s2(“good”) 等等,方法有很多,本文就罗列了一下几种实例化对象的方法...第一种:实例化一个对象,只有名字,没有参数。...(构造器) CMyString s; cout << s.c_str() << endl; 对应的实现如下图: 图片 第二种:实例化一个对象,带有括号,括号内带参数(构造器) CMyString...s1(“china”); cout << s1.c_str() << endl; 对应实现如下图: 图片 第三种:使用之前实例化出来的对象初始化(拷贝构造) CMyString s3(s2)...; cout << s3.c_str() << endl; CMyString s4 = s3; cout << s4.c_str() << endl; 对应实现如下图: 图片 第四种:使用赋值运算符实例化一个对象

    13030

    探讨后端选型中不同语言及对应的Web框架

    下面先探索一下可用的语言,以及它们对应的Web 框架(以下内容均为个人观点)。 JavaScript 按照当前的流行趋势来看,JavaScript 是一门性价比非常高的语言。...除了可以高效地开发UI,还支持跨平台运行,即只需要编写一次代码就可以在不同的操作系统上运行,并且当应用对性能要求不高时,只要适当地优化,它就可以表现得相当不错。...它是一个典型的 MVC 框架,并且也是一个纯正的servlet 系统。 Spring Boot:其作用在于创建和启动新的基于 Spring 框架的项目。...系统本身做好了对不同框架的配置与集成,我们只需要对其配置,并编写少量的代码即可。 如果你正在考虑使用 Spring 框架,建议使用 Spring Boot。...在这里并不基于 WordPress 来开发内容管理系统,因为它已经是一个相当成熟的框架了。如果你需要一个博客系统或者内容管理系统,首选 WordPress,然后才是自己编写。

    1.4K10

    巧设IP路由 实现不同网段互通

    【简 介】 当一个局域网中必须存在两个以上网段时,分属于不同网段内的主机彼此互不可见。为了解决这个问题,就必须在不同的网段之间设置路由器。...当然有,这就是Windows中的IP路由。   当一个局域网中必须存在两个以上网段时,分属于不同网段内的主机彼此互不可见。为了解决这个问题,就必须在不同的网段之间设置路由器。...3、在欲设置为软路由的计算机中安装TCP/IP 协议,并为两块网卡分别配置IP地址信息(例如,192.168.1.1/255.255.255.0和10.0.0.1/255.0.0.0),使两块网卡分别处于两个不同的...IP网段。   ...7、在“接口”列表框中选择第一个网络接口,即“本地连接”,单击[确定],显示“RIP属性”对话框。   8、RIP属性取系统默认值即可,单击[确定]。

    6.4K20

    不同类型的DDoS攻击对应的防御措施有哪些?

    现在DDoS攻击大多数是复合式攻击,越来越复杂化,不同攻击方式对应的防御措施也不一样,今天墨者安全就来分享一下不同类型的DDoS攻击对应的防御措施有哪些?...2、大型流量 大于1000Mbps攻击流量的DDoS攻击,可以利用iptables或者DDoS防护应用实现软件层防护,或者在机房出口设备直接配置黑洞等防护策略,或者同时切换域名,将对外服务IP修改为高负载...Proxy集群外网IP,或者CDN高仿IP,或者公有云DDoS网关IP,由其代理到RealServer。...3、超大规模流量 超大规模的DDoS攻击流量通过上述方法也起不到多大作用,只能通过专业的网络安全公司接入DDoS高防服务,隐藏服务器源IP,将攻击流量引流到高防IP,对恶意攻击流量进行智能清洗,阻拦漏洞攻击...作为一个互联网企业,DDoS攻击对线上业务的影响直接导致企业品牌形象和用户口碑大幅度下降,所以互联网必须清楚网络安全的重要性,提高网络安全意识,做好必要的DDoS高防措施,保障服务器稳定运行。

    1.3K00
    领券